Situated near a lovely beach facing St Ives Bay, the Godrevy Park Club Site is popular in summer. Its rear gate gives you access to gorse covered sand dunes, through which a ten-minute walk leads to a scenic cliff path facing St Ives bay. A beach-side car park is a convenient 1 mile drive away from the caravan park.
Located in Hale, Godrevy Park Club Site offers easy access to the many quaint Cornish fishing villages peppered across the coastline, such as Coverack, Cadgwith, Mullion, Porthleven, Newlyn and Mousehole. The area enjoys the best of both worlds - quiet exploration in beautiful natural settings and plenty of attractions in nearby villages for a fun family day out, not to mention a chance to sample the excellent local cuisine. If you're interested in National Trust sites and fairly fit, the climb up towards St Michael's Mount will be well worth the effort. You may also enjoy a wander around Glendurgan and Trelissick gardens. During the school summer break, this caravan site literally buzzes with life.
